A Graftin’ Good Time

Hawai‘i Island CTAHR Extension staff members teamed up with USDA to offer hands-on avocado-grafting workshops for 45 growers and promote their ‘Sharwil’ Avocado Project.

Phytobiome Fun

CTAHR students swept the poster presentation competition at UH Manoa’s first Plant Sciences Symposium. The student-run event was sponsored by CTAHR and DuPont Pioneer and featured speakers on the theme Phytobiomes for Sustainable Agriculture.

Sustainable Swine
Rajesh Jha (HNFAS) recently offered a training course on “Feed and Nutrition Management” for a group of young ethnic-minority farmers in Nepal, in which he provided knowledge and hands-on skills on utilizing local feedstuffs and food waste as a sustainable source of feed for swine.

Speed Networking
The ASAO recently hosted its second CTAHR Student–Faculty luncheon, where freshmen and transfer students had the opportunity to meet and chat with faculty and the dean and associate deans. It started off with a speed networking session, in which the faculty and leadership spent five minutes introducing themselves to small groups of students.
